Nanocrystalline Tungsten Oxide Thick Film Sensor for the Detection of H2S Gas
Metal oxide semiconductors (MOS) have been utilized as gas sensing active materials for half a century. One of the most promising solid-state MO S chemo sensors is n-type semiconducting tungsten oxide-based gas sensor. They have demonstrated novel sensing properties such as high sensitivity, fast response time and low operation temperature. In particular, pure or doped tungsten oxide is a promising material for the detection of various substances, e.g., H 2 ,H 2 S,NOx, NH 3 and ethanol. Scientists have investigated the sensing characteristics of WO 3 nanoparticles to H 2 S in the 7 to 200 ppm range at working temperatures of the range of 100–225 ℃.
